Owl Finish

This little owl is an internet freebie I found here ages ago on the Stitching the Night Away blog and stitched him up for Quilts for Older Children and Adults. Once I get him pressed he will be packaged up and mailed to Pennsylvania to be added to a quilt. I love stitching for Q4OAC and I almost quit this year due to some personal issues, so glad I didn't.
 
Whoo-Hoo Me
Kincavel Kross
14ct White Aida
DMC Floss

SNTA Ornament Finish


Holiday Berries Sampler Block
Design Stitching the Night Away
28 Ct Tan Monaco
DMC Floss


This little gem is from Stitching the Night Away Ornament Club that I recently joined.  Holiday Berries was the first pattern I received and I knew I would have to stitch up immediately.  The designed called for metallic threads, but I changed to DMC cotton floss. I am not a fan of stitching with metallics, I don't keep any in my stash and I am trying to use what I have on hand because I have so much floss.  I also decided to substitute gold floss for the silver.  Looking forward to the next ornament pattern.
